Akamai (AKAM) market outlook | revenue growth trends and technical momentum remain in focus. Akamai Technologies (AKAM) is trading at $144.25, down 0.13% on the session. The stock remains between well-defined support at $137.04 and resistance at $151.46, with price action suggesting a period of consolidation. Technical indicators currently point to a neutral-to-slightly-bearish bias in the near term.

Akamai operates within the content delivery network (CDN) and cybersecurity space, sectors that have experienced mixed demand as enterprises balance digital transformation initiatives with cost optimization. The slight 0.13% decline reflects a general lack of strong directional conviction, possibly as investors digest broader market trends and sector-specific headwinds. The company’s exposure to edge computing and security solutions provides a growth narrative, but near-term price action remains tethered to macroeconomic signals and earnings expectations. With the stock hovering near the middle of its four-week range, the modest move suggests traders are waiting for a catalyst—such as an analyst upgrade, industry event, or quarterly results—to drive a decisive breakout. The current price level of $144.25 sits approximately 5.3% above the support zone, offering a cushion that may attract buyers if tested again.

However, they are most effective when used consistently. From a technical perspective, AKAM is trading in a range defined by support at $137.04 and resistance at $151.46. The stock recently bounced from the lower end of this range and has since stabilized around the $144 level, which aligns closely with its 50-day moving average. The short-term trend appears sideways, with no clear directional momentum.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is estimated to be in the neutral zone, likely between 40 and 60, suggesting the stock is neither overbought nor oversold.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ator may be near its signal line, reflecting a lack of strong bullish or bearish divergence. Price action over the past two weeks shows lower highs and higher lows, forming a potential symmetrical triangle pattern. A break above $151.46 could signal renewed upward momentum, while a drop below $137.04 would expose the stock to further downside. The stock’s ability to hold above support during periods of market weakness indicates underlying demand, but the lack of follow-through on rallies keeps the outlook cautious.

This makes it easier to analyze multiple markets simultaneously. Looking ahead, Akamai’s price trajectory could be influenced by a few key factors. If the stock can sustain above $144 and push toward the $151.46 resistance, a breakout above that level may open the door to testing higher prices, possibly around $158–$160 based on prior swing highs. Conversely, a failure to hold the $144 support could lead to a retest of the $137.04 floor. Should that support break, the next significant demand zone could be near $130. Fundamental catalysts such as new contract wins in cybersecurity, cloud revenue growth, or broader IT spending trends may also play a role. The company’s upcoming earnings report, expected in the next few weeks, will likely be a major event—positive guidance could spark a rally, while disappointing results might pressure the stock further. Investors should monitor volume for confirmation: increasing volume on an upside move would strengthen the bullish case, while heavy selling volume on a breakdown would warrant caution. The current range-bound environment suggests patience may be warranted until a clearer directional signal emerges.
